The Course

In brief... 

An HR consultant or HR business partner will use their expertise in Human Resources to provide and lead the delivery of HR solutions to meet business challenges, together with tailored advice to the business. An HR consultant could be a generalist role, where they provide support across a range of HR areas; or they could take on a specialist role, where they focus and have in-depth expertise in a specific area of HR – such as resourcing, total reward, organisation development, or HR operations, HR Business Partner and HR Adviser.

The HR Consultant/Partner Apprenticeship is an excellent way to develop a highly skilled support service for managers and employees. HR Consultant/Partner apprentices will use their expertise in Human Resources to provide and lead the tailored delivery of HR solutions to meet business challenges. Validated by the Chartered Institute of Personnel and Development (CIPD) and delivered by Bournemouth & Poole College, the Apprenticeship combines workplace learning with study days at college.

The apprenticeship includes working towards a CIPD Level 5 in Human Resource Management qualification.

Who is it for? 

The focus of the apprenticeship is primarily on individuals who are progressing on their career journey through the organisation. They will most likely have experience in the HR environment or in management and for the purposes of the apprenticeship will need to be employed in a suitable higher level HR role. This apprenticeship is suitable for people who wish or are already working in the private, public or third sector and in various sizes of organisation where job titles may vary.

What the Course Leads to

What courses can I do after this? 

There are a number of viable and interesting options which include the Level 7 CIPD Advanced qualifications or CMI Level 5 or Level 7 Management qualifications.

What do I need to apply

To do this course you should have... 

Typically you will have some experience working in HR or management or a relevant qualification. Minimum GCSEs 4/C and above, which should include English and maths.
